WFH Summer Items: Linen Cardigans

May 21, 2020

My office is freezing year round.  Actually, it’s probably colder in the summer because my husband likes to keep the house a balmy 68-degrees in the warmer months.  (Forget the fact that it’s raining outside.)  Maybe he’ll return to the office soon, and I can have my thermostat back.  A girl can dream.

But a chilly office means that I need cardigans.  Loose-fitting, comfortable cardigans.  And since wool isn’t practical for the summer, linen and cotton are my go-to options.

I selected this White + Warren Jetaway Cardigan for three reasons: 1) the pale color, 2) the loose, relaxed style, and 3) the price.  A W+W cardi for $159?  That’s a steal for a heritage brand known for quality pieces.  The cardigan also comes in black and cream, and is perfect for travel, whenever it’s safe to do that again.

Tommy Bahama also has a linen cardigan in soft gold that caught my eye.  If you have a summer wedding to attend (again, whenever those start happening), this would make a nice sundown coverup.

Other option include this cream Kier + J cardigan — 85% cotton, 15% cashmere.  I also like this open-knit BCBG Cardigan and this Club Monaco’s Essential Summer Cardigan.

Plus-size?  This striped Talbot’s cardigan and Nic + Zoe cardigan are both worth a look.
